Along with learning about the importance of Easter for Roman culture, I was able to see first hand, in Sorrento, a procession on Good Friday. Generally, Italian Easter consists of attending church services either on Good Friday or Easter Sunday, processions, rituals, easter feast, and La Pasquetta, or little Easter, on Monday. The procession I witnessed was a large group of men in black cloaks marching down the street with crosses, statues of Christ, and torches.
